Improving Mental and Physical Health

Boxing isn’t just about physical strength, it also improves mental health. Here’s why:

  1. Healthy Heart: Boxing involves a lot of movement, which is good for your heart and blood vessels. This can help keep your heart strong and reduce the chances of heart problems.
  2. Strong Muscles: Boxing works out all your muscles, so you don’t need to do other workouts to stay strong.
  3. Better Coordination: Boxing helps you move quickly and precisely, which can improve how well you coordinate your movements. This can be useful in sports and everyday activities.
  4. Less Stress: Doing boxing regularly can help reduce stress and anxiety. It can also help you feel more balanced and calm.
  5. More Confidence: As you get better at boxing, you’ll likely feel more confident in yourself. This can help you feel better about yourself overall.

Overall, boxing supports physical and mental well-being, leading to better focus and academic performance.

Self-Defense Skills

Boxing isn’t just about throwing punches, it teaches students essential self-defense skills. In today’s unpredictable world, knowing how to box is beneficial for personal safety. Whether you’re dealing with one attacker or several, boxing techniques can help you stay safe and minimize harm.

From mastering footwork to learning to block and counter, these skills improve both physical and mental strength under pressure. Boxing helps with confidence and quick reflexes, ensuring students can get out of dangerous situations with composure.

Learning Self-Discipline

Boxing requires discipline that goes beyond the ring. It means maintaining a balanced lifestyle, from eating right to prioritizing rest for recovery. This holistic approach to health boosts overall well-being and resilience.

The demanding training schedules also teach effective time management, balancing commitments to training, studies, and social life. The discipline learned in boxing lays a solid foundation for academic success and essential skills for personal growth and achievement.
